The Bottom Line

Lime XS serves Mexican food with a fresh twist. From spicy edamame appetizers to the more traditional sweet corn tamales, Lime XS offers a healthy range of entrees at reasonable prices. Staying true to its name, the restaurant also serves up delicious key lime pie and its signature drink, the mighty margarita.

Guide Review - Lime XS Restaurant in Denver

The offspring of downtown's Lime restaurant in Larimer square, Lime XS features a more family-friendly atmosphere. Lime XS also serves lunch daily at 11 a.m., while the original Lime exclusively serves dinner.

The restaurant's interior, painted white with lime accent walls, makes the best of a small space. However, the tables can be a bit crowded if there are more than two people eating together. Lime XS also features a patio, but it unfortunately faces a noisy street.

The extensive drink menu lists many flavors of margaritas and mojitos, both of which are offered by the glass and the pitcher. Tequila shots are served in fresh lime halves, an entertaining novelty.

The menu also featured some novel takes on traditional Mexican food. Lime XS adopted the traditionally Japanese edamame, and spiced it up with dipping sauce. The chile rellenos proved delicious, as did the sweet corn tamales. The only disappointment was the unremarkable steak fajitas.

As for dessert, the key lime pie struck exactly the right note of tangy sweetness. The brownie sundae, however, was served with canned peach slices, which did not add much to the experience.

Lime XS receives high marks for its service, as the wait staff proved both patient and efficient. A minor inconvenience is that Lime XS does not accept reservations, except for large parties. Overall, Lime XS is a welcome addition to the Denver dining scene.
